    Quote Originally Posted by mudski View Post
    Depending on what brand the kits are. Go for Japanese made bearings, a bitta research/ google will be needed on your behalf for this, you will pay a higher premium, but you get what you pay for. I would just replace the lot, while its apart. Then you know its all done.
    Some Brands that come to mind are, Timken, Koyo, NTN (I think) and NSK.
    Totally agree Mark. Once you have that front swivel assy in bits the last thing you want to do is skimp on a secondhand bearing that craps out 10,000klm later and you have to tear it all down again. I think I used a Terrain tamer kit and it was complete and quality seemed fine. I think @MudRunnerTD has a recommendation in his swivel hub rebuild thread from memory. Biggest recommendation is find the thread and follow it, its totally complete as a process and bullet proof.
